Section 1: The Basics of Residential Concrete

  1. Understanding Concrete: Learn about the essential components of concrete - cement, aggregates, water, and additives. Understand how these ingredients combine to form the material that plays a central role in your home.

  2. Types of Concrete:

    • Ready-Mix Concrete: The most common choice, which is prepared at a batching plant and delivered to the construction site.

    • Pervious Concrete: Ideal for sustainable landscaping and drainage solutions.

    • High-Strength Concrete: Used for heavy loads, like foundations and structural elements.

    • Decorative Concrete: Used to enhance aesthetics, including stamped concrete, exposed aggregate, and colored concrete.
